A stylized anatomical diagram subdividing the thalamus into multiple nuclei. This paired diencephalic structure is an anatomical structure of the CNS (central nervous system), located deep within the forebrain lateral to the third ventricle. In neuroanatomy and physiology, the thalamic nuclei form a hierarchical organization: individual relay nuclei within the thalamus, the thalamus within the diencephalon, enabling sensory and motor signal relay, modulation of cortical activity, and roles in arousal and attention.
